"The Kotor city wall was first built in the 9th century AD and was not fully completed until the 19th century. The city wall was built on St. John’s Hill, surrounding the entire mountainside and winding to the top of the mountain. Visitors can climb 1,300 steps to reach the highest point of the fortress. , Where you can overlook the depths of Kotor city and fjords, this is a must-chosen item for local travel."

"The Black Mountain Maritime Museum is located in a tall building built in the 18th century in the ancient city. The exhibitions in the museum are mainly located on the second and third floors. Various nautical sextants, astronomical clocks, and charts are displayed in important places. Various sailing models, replicas of crew costumes, as well as oil paintings and photos, introduce important figures and achievements in various periods, praising the glorious port history of Kotor."

"The Gate of the Sea is the official entrance to the ancient city of Kotor, built in the 16th century by the ancient Venetians. Two imitations of ancient cannons are placed at the door, symbolizing the arrival of the ancient city in the Middle Ages. When passing through the city gate, you can see the exquisite stone reliefs of the Virgin and Child surrounded by St. Trevor and St. Bernard. The stone carvings are intact, but there is no protection."
